The National Oceanic and Atmospheric Administration's (NOAA) Atlantic Oceanographic and Meteorological Laboratory (AOML) is seeking a Vendor that is equipped to provide support services to conduct scientific diving around the island of Maug. The researchers on the cruise are interested in the impacts of increased ocean acidification from the hydrothermal vents naturally releasing carbon dioxide near these coral reef ecosystems. The diving operations will include benthic surveys, retrieval of scientific equipment, water samples, and pCO2 sampling. The project, which is a collaborative effort with the Division of Coastal Resources Management in nearby Saipan, will be one of the first surveys around Maug to assess the impact of naturally acidic waters on the coral reefs surrounding Maug. The diving operations are planning to do surveys at multiple sites around the island to get a thorough sampling of the reefs and water chemistry conditions surrounding the island. AOML requires a full-service vendor capable of providing a boat charter service for field operations around the Island of Maug. Research is scheduled to take place in August 2014 for a total of 8 days. Vendor shall be available to spend 5 consecutive days at the island of Maug, plus 3 additional days for transit time departing from and returning to Saipan. Services shall be provided between the dates of Aug. 1, 2014 and Aug. 31, 2014. Actual Dates shall be determined after the award has been given. A total of eight (8) researchers will be doing a 5 day cruise once on site at Maug, visiting multiple sites to conduct benthic and water sampling (pH, pCO2, total alkalinity, and dissolved inorganic carbon) surveys. The bid for the duration of the cruise shall include transit days from Saipan.
